Frequently Asked Questions

What insects will use this insect house?
The house is designed to attract and shelter solitary bees (such as mason bees and leafcutter bees), ladybirds, lacewings, and other small beneficial insects that help pollinate flowers, fruit, and vegetables. It also offers a sheltered spot for insects to rest between foraging trips.

Where should I place the stake in my garden?
Position the stake in a sunny, sheltered spot close to pollinator-friendly plants such as lavender, borage, or open-centred daisy-type flowers. A south or east-facing position is ideal. Push the stake firmly into soft soil in a flower bed, allotment, or large patio pot.

Do I need to clean or maintain the insect house?
No regular maintenance is needed. The powder-coated metal body is weather-resistant and designed to stay in place year-round. Avoid disturbing the chamber during the active nesting season (spring and summer) so bees and other insects can complete their life cycles undisturbed.

Is it suitable for UK weather?
Yes. The powder-coated metal construction and enclosed chamber protect nesting insects from rain, while the sturdy stake keeps the unit stable in wind. The blue finish is designed for permanent outdoor display through typical UK weather conditions.

Will this harm the insects it houses?
No. The design provides a sheltered refuge rather than a trap. Solitary bees and ladybirds enter and leave freely, and the enclosed chamber offers a safer alternative to natural crevices in walls or wood where they might otherwise be exposed to predators or damp.
